Calculate the mass of urea (NH_(2) CONH_(2)) required in making 2.5 kgof 0.25 molar aqueous solution. |
|
Answer» SOLUTION :`0.25` molar aqueous solution MEANS that Moles of urea `= 0.25 ` mole MASS of solvent (WATER) `=1 kg = 1000 kg` Molar mass of urea `= 14 + 2 + 12 + 16 + 14 + 2 =60 g mol ^(-1)` `therefore 0.25` mole of urea `= 60xx0.25 ` mole = 15 g Total mass of the solution `= 1000 + 15 g = 1015 g = 1. 015g` Thus, `1.015` kg of solution CONTAIN urea = 15 h `therefore 2.5 kg ` of solution will require urea `= (15)/(1.015) xx 2.5 kg =37g` |
